This opportunity is with FPL.
Position Description: Responsible for providing technical expertise in support of FPL nuclear plants, Performs advanced engineering tasks or other special projects requiring original concepts and a high level of experience and expertise necessary for the operation of the nuclear units. Works independently, performs engineering tasks with little or no precedence, and acts as a consultant to supervision. You must have the ability & experience to apply nuclear industry standards and regulations for new situations. You will need leadership skills for the facilitation of team actions for problem solving and conflict resolution to assure progress.
Position requires a Bachelor's degree in Engineering with minimum of Two (2) years of experience in reactor physics, core measurements, core heat transfer and core physics testing programs. Candidate should be familiar with fuel assembly design and core neutronic behavior based on changing operating conditions. Candidate should be capable of modeling core behavior. | |
